如何解决GitHub找不到下载文件的问题

在使用GitHub的过程中,用户常常会遇到一个问题,那就是找不到需要下载的文件。这不仅可能影响到项目的进度,也可能让用户感到沮丧。本文将全面分析这一问题,帮助您轻松解决在GitHub上找不到下载文件的情况。

什么是GitHub?

GitHub是一个基于Git的版本控制系统,广泛应用于代码托管、协作开发以及项目管理等领域。用户可以在GitHub上创建项目、共享代码、报告问题,并与其他开发者进行合作。

GitHub下载文件的常见方式

在GitHub上下载文件的方式主要有以下几种:

  • 直接下载:在项目页面中,用户可以点击“Code”按钮,然后选择“Download ZIP”进行整个项目的下载。
  • 克隆仓库:使用Git命令行工具,通过命令 git clone <repository-url> 克隆整个仓库。
  • 单文件下载:点击特定文件,右击“Raw”按钮并选择“另存为”下载该文件。

为什么在GitHub上找不到下载文件?

1. 仓库设置问题

有时候,仓库的设置可能会导致文件不可见或不可下载。例如:

  • 私有仓库:如果您尝试访问一个私有仓库,而没有权限,您将无法下载文件。
  • 访问权限:仓库的拥有者可能对某些文件进行了权限限制。

2. 文件不存在或被删除

如果您在GitHub上找不到某个文件,可能是因为该文件已经被删除或移动到其他位置。检查项目的更新记录可能会有所帮助。

3. 网络连接问题

不稳定的网络连接可能会导致下载失败或文件无法访问。确保您的网络连接正常,并尝试刷新页面。

4. 选择错误的分支

GitHub允许用户在同一个项目中使用多个分支。如果您选择了错误的分支,您可能找不到您期望下载的文件。

如何解决找不到下载文件的问题

1. 检查权限

确保您对目标仓库有足够的权限。如果是私有仓库,您需要请求访问权限。

2. 查看项目历史

如果某个文件丢失,您可以查看项目的历史记录,了解文件是否被删除或修改。使用 git log 命令可以查看提交历史。

3. 切换分支

确保您在正确的分支上进行操作。可以通过项目页面的分支下拉菜单进行切换。

4. 网络故障排除

  • 确保网络连接正常。
  • 尝试重启路由器或更换网络。

5. 直接联系项目维护者

如果仍然无法解决问题,可以直接联系项目的维护者,询问具体的情况或请求帮助。

FAQ – 常见问题解答

1. GitHub上文件找不到怎么办?

如果在GitHub上找不到文件,首先检查您是否具有适当的访问权限,然后查看文件是否存在于正确的分支中,并确保您的网络连接正常。

2. 如何下载GitHub私有仓库的文件?

您需要请求访问权限,然后使用 git clone 命令或通过页面上的“Code”按钮下载文件。

3. 为什么GitHub下载的ZIP文件无法解压?

可能是因为下载过程中出现了网络中断或文件损坏,尝试重新下载并确保网络稳定。

4. 如何在GitHub上查找已删除的文件?

您可以通过查看项目的提交历史来查找已删除的文件,使用 git log 命令,查找相关的提交记录。

5. GitHub下载文件时出现403错误该怎么办?

403错误通常意味着您没有足够的权限访问该文件,确认您已登录并检查您的访问权限。

总结

在使用GitHub时,如果您遇到找不到下载文件的问题,可以通过以上几种方法进行排查和解决。保持耐心并尝试不同的方法,通常可以顺利下载您需要的文件。如果仍有疑问,不妨咨询相关的社区或项目维护者。

正文完